Ambiq Semiconductor's Cutting-Edge Microcontrollers: Revolutionizing Low Power Design

In the ever-evolving landscape of embedded systems, energy efficiency is paramount. Ambiq's cutting-edge microcontrollers have emerged as a leading solution for designers seeking to optimize their projects. Built on proprietary low-power technologies, these microcontrollers deliver exceptional performance while minimizing draw.

One of the key features of Ambiq's microcontrollers is their groundbreaking architecture. The company's specialized subthreshold power-saving technology allows devices to operate at incredibly low voltages, significantly extending battery life. This makes them ideal for a broad range of applications, including wearables, medical devices, and industrial controls.

Moreover, Ambiq's microcontrollers boast impressive processing capabilities. They offer multiple processors and a high-speed memory interface, enabling them to handle demanding tasks with ease. This combination of low power consumption and high performance makes Ambiq's microcontrollers the perfect choice for designers who need to reconcile both factors in their systems.
